Leo Naugler is one of Nova Scotia's best known folk artists. Before taking up folk art in 1989, he worked on the highways, and at various other jobs, and owned an automobile body shop. His work is included in the Art Gallery of Nova Scotia collection and was featured in a group of selected works which toured the United Kingdom in 1989. His brothers Ransford and Bradford, with whom he appeared in the 1994 National Film Board production, "Folk Art Found Me", are also well known folk artists. Leo has been the subject of a number of newspaper and magazine articles, and has been featured on several television shows. More recently, a number of his works were included in an exhibition which toured Canada in 1996, and one of his paintings was featured on the Nova Scotia Folk Art Society poster for 1998.
